On 25/07/21 11:08, Lara Lazier wrote:
VMRUN exits with SVM_EXIT_ERR if either:
  * The event injected has a reserved type.
  * When the event injected is of type 3 (exception), and the vector that
  has been specified does not correspond to an exception.

This does not fix the entire exc_inj test in kvm-unit-tests.

Signed-off-by: Lara Lazier <laramglazier@gmail.com>
---
  target/i386/tcg/sysemu/svm_helper.c | 6 ++++++
  1 file changed, 6 insertions(+)

diff --git a/target/i386/tcg/sysemu/svm_helper.c 
b/target/i386/tcg/sysemu/svm_helper.c
index a61aa23017..70d5c2e35d 100644
--- a/target/i386/tcg/sysemu/svm_helper.c
+++ b/target/i386/tcg/sysemu/svm_helper.c
@@ -395,6 +395,9 @@ void helper_vmrun(CPUX86State *env, int aflag, int 
next_eip_addend)
              cpu_loop_exit(cs);
              break;
          case SVM_EVTINJ_TYPE_EXEPT:
+            if (vector == EXCP02_NMI || vector >= 31)  {
+                cpu_vmexit(env, SVM_EXIT_ERR, 0, GETPC());
+            }
              cs->exception_index = vector;
              env->error_code = event_inj_err;
              env->exception_is_int = 0;
@@ -410,6 +413,9 @@ void helper_vmrun(CPUX86State *env, int aflag, int 
next_eip_addend)
              qemu_log_mask(CPU_LOG_TB_IN_ASM, "SOFT");
              cpu_loop_exit(cs);
              break;
+        default:
+            cpu_vmexit(env, SVM_EXIT_ERR, 0, GETPC());
+            break;
          }
          qemu_log_mask(CPU_LOG_TB_IN_ASM, " %#x %#x\n", cs->exception_index,
                        env->error_code);
